Intel opens pop-up stores across five cities featuring AI PCs from laptop manufacturers — we stopped by the NYC store, and one visitor in Munich found Panther Lake

Intel is opening pop-up stores in five cities across the globe to promote its AI PCs just in time for the winter holiday shopping season. Intel AI Experience stores have unlocked their doors in New York City, London, Munich, Paris, and Seoul from the end of October until November or December, depending on the location.
